getConfig(); $fontNames = explode(',', $config['fontNames'] ?? '') ?? []; $fontNames = array_map('trim', $fontNames); $params['summernote'] = [ 'classname' => $config['classname'] ?? '.editor', 'height' => $config['height'] ?? 250, 'minHeight' => $config['minHeight'] ?? 250, 'placeholder' => $config['placeholder'] ?? '', 'followingToolbar' => intval($config['followingToolbar'] ?? 0), 'fontNames' => $fontNames, 'airMode' => intval($config['airMode'] ?? 0), 'pasteAsPlainText' => intval($config['pasteAsPlainText'] ?? 0), 'toolbar' => (array)json_decode($config['toolbar'] ?? '', true), 'isdompurify' => !!($config['isdompurify'] ?? '0'), 'allowiframeprefixs' => $config['allowiframeprefixs'] ?? [] ]; } }